After an apparent lull
last month in Aggravated Assault/Assault with a Deadly Weapon
(Level 1) reports, the first half of October has already
recorded 4 such incidents. The Assault/Battery (Level 2)
reports are also showing slow but repeated increases in August
and September.
As a community
therefore, we must redouble our efforts to help mitigate such
incidents. Castro Community on Patrol (CCOP), the Sisters of
Perpetual Indulgence (SPI) and Triangle Martial Arts
Association (TMAA) are working alongside the San Francisco
Police Department, the San Francisco Patrol Special Police and
neighborhood community and business associations to do just
that through the "Stop The Violence" campaign
amongst others. Mark Saturday October 30 @ 4pm on your
calendar as all organizations will host a "Whistles
1-2-3" rally at the newly named Jane
Warner Plaza (17th
Street @ Castro Street) to train the community in how to use a
safety whistle, what to do when you hear one, and where to get
one. Join in and show your support for community safety and
unity.

Community Patrol USA is a not for profit, entirely volunteer run,
organization that seeks to build comprehensive collaborative
efforts on safety and security between residents, businesses,
private security and law enforcement agencies. We also support and
assist in the development of Citizen Walking Patrols and advocate
for general safety and security measures at the neighborhood,
city, state and national level.
